Senior Partner Program Manager - Solution Provider Pricing Program
Remote (US) or New York, New York, USA
We're looking for an experienced Senior Partner Program Manager to own partner pricing strategy, partner deal support, and pricing enablement across Datadog's Channels & Alliances organization.
In this role, you'll serve as the subject matter expert for partner pricing, helping shape how Datadog structures, operationalizes, and scales partner pricing across its ecosystem. You'll act as the primary liaison between Channels & Alliances and Deal Desk, ensuring partner-specific pricing requirements, commercial frameworks, and program considerations are represented in Datadog's broader pricing strategy and processes.
You'll support both internal teams and external partners by providing guidance on pricing models, deal structures, incentives, and commercial programs. You'll also own pricing enablement for the partner organization, developing training content and onboarding programs that help Partner Sales Managers confidently navigate Datadog's evolving pricing landscape.
This is a highly cross-functional role that requires deep experience with Deal Desk, partner commercial models, and SaaS pricing, along with the ability to translate complex pricing concepts into scalable programs, tools, and training.

What You'll Do
Own global partner pricing for the Datadog Partner Network
- Serve as the Channels & Alliances subject matter expert for partner pricing, commercial frameworks, and deal strategy
- Act as the primary liaison between Channels & Alliances and Deal Desk for partner-related pricing, discounting, incentives, and program requirements
- Advise Partner Sales Managers (PSMs) and partners on pricing models, deal structures, partner benefits, and commercial considerations
- Support partner-facing pricing conversations and help partners understand Datadog's consumption-based pricing model
- Partner with Deal Desk, Finance, Operations, Legal, and Leadership teams to evaluate and operationalize new partner pricing models, incentives, and commercial programs
- Ensure partner-specific pricing requirements are reflected in company-wide pricing processes, policies, systems, and tools
- Develop scalable documentation, playbooks, FAQs, and resources that improve pricing consistency across the partner organization
- Create and deliver onboarding and ongoing enablement programs for Partner Sales Managers related to partner pricing, deal strategy, and commercial programs
Who You Are
- 8+ years of experience in Deal Desk, Partner Operations, Revenue Operations, Pricing Strategy within a SaaS or technology company
- Direct experience working with Deal Desk to support pricing strategies, discounting frameworks, approvals, and complex deal structures
- Proven experience supporting partner programs that include pricing, incentives, rebates, referrals, discounts, strategic collaboration agreements, or other commercial constructs
- Strong understanding of SaaS pricing models, including experience supporting consumption-based or usage-based businesses
- Experience serving as a trusted advisor on pricing and commercial strategy for partner-facing teams
- Demonstrated ability to translate complex pricing concepts into scalable processes, tools, and enablement programs
- Excellent communication, presentation, and stakeholder management skills
Bonus Points
- Experience owning or contributing to pricing calculators, quoting systems, CPQ tools, or commercial operations platforms
- Experience building and delivering pricing enablement programs at scale
- Experience supporting global partner organizations and regional sales teams
- Quantitative background in business, economics, finance, mathematics, analytics, engineering, or a related discipline
- Background in SaaS and/or consumption-based software platforms

What makes a partner program manager role senior level?
Senior level roles are defined by ownership and scope. Where a mid-level partner program manager executes within a defined framework, a senior professional sets that framework, owns the program strategy, and is accountable for measurable partner-driven outcomes. Mentoring junior team members, influencing product and sales stakeholders, and managing complexity across multiple partner tiers or regions are all markers of this level.
